CY : f . woe foe he : . \ i ’ Pega i Vy tah eee ! i re Se een For FREE ESTIMATES at no obligation— _ please call anytime us fer to take a rele headache off his neck! he - onct you. set yur mind tc to it! _ SEWER CHARGE UP 97% ‘North Vancouver City .council approved .a_ rec- ommendation by the City Engineer to increase the fees — for connections to sanitary — sewers by 97 per cent. For: most -new homes this will. ~ raise. the. connection cost to: around: $800. An i increase of 20 per. cent. artina..a- in the cost of connecting 2. ‘new building to the city’s. ‘storm sewer system v was aiso . confirmed. In other business council's - finance committee approved the establishment of an ad hoc committee. to explore possible. future uses _ for.
